Your proposition is:
- if (type == GN_GSM_NUMBER_International) in_num++; /* Skip '+' */
- if ((type == GN_GSM_NUMBER_Unknown) && (*in_num == '+')) in_num++; /*
Optional '+' in Unknown number type */
+ if (*in_num == '+') in_num++; /* skip any leading + */
What about:
if ((type == GN_GSM_NUMBER_International || type ==
GN_GSM_NUMBER_Unknown)
&& (*in_num == '+')) in_num++; /* skip '+' in international numbers
*/
?
That would work too. Updated patch attached.

--- gnokii-0.6.4/common/gsm-encoding.c.old Sun Oct 17 20:44:20 2004
+++ gnokii-0.6.4/common/gsm-encoding.c Tue Jan 11 10:27:24 2005
@@ -519,8 +519,9 @@
only international and unknown number. */
*out_num++ = type;
- if (type == GN_GSM_NUMBER_International) in_num++; /* Skip '+' */
- if ((type == GN_GSM_NUMBER_Unknown) && (*in_num == '+')) in_num++; /*
Optional '+' in Unknown number type */
+
+ if ((type == GN_GSM_NUMBER_International || type ==
GN_GSM_NUMBER_Unknown) && *in_num == '+')
+ in_num++; /* skip leading '+' */
/* The next field is the number. It is in semi-octet representation -
see
GSM scpecification 03.40 version 6.1.0, section 9.1.2.3, page 31. */
